Overview

Claroty Secure Remote Access minimizes the risks remote users, including employees and 3rd parties, introduce to OT networks. It provides a single, manageable interface that all external users connect through, prior to performing software upgrades, periodic maintenance, and other support activities on assets within industrial control system networks.

Microsoft Defender for IoT is a specialized asset discovery, vulnerability management, and threat monitoring solution for IoT/OT environments. Defender for IoT is an open system that also works with tools such as Splunk, IBM QRadar, and ServiceNow.
